London Loop is a city track based around the city of London, England, of which debuted in the London Tour for Mario Kart Tour . It would then go on to receive two other variants over the next 3 years, the second first appearing in the Baby Rosalina Tour , and the third appearing in the 2021 Halloween Tour . It eventually reappears in Wave 3 of the Booster Course Pass DLC for Mario Kart 8 Deluxe , as the first track in the Rock Cup .

Mario Kart Tour [ ]

London loop 1 [ ].

This variant of the course starts out right next to Big Ben, facing St James's Park. After the start you are sent to the right, and into a small straightaway where you bypass Nelson's Column. You take a few slight turns where some more landmarks can be seen; shortly afterwards you proceed to enter the Leadenhall Market. Once you exit the Leadenhall Market, you take a hard left into a large right turn, where there is plenty of off-road to your left, along with a Chain Chomp that is present, ready to spin out racers. Shortly after the long right turn, players will encounter the Tower Bridge, where the bridge will be raised or suspended depending on how far back you are. You then take a sharp right, where you will be able to see the London Eye in the distance. The sharp right is then continued by a small straightaway, which eventually takes you left into a section with a small overhang, followed up by a ramp, where after another right you will find yourself back at the Finish Line .

London Loop 2 [ ]

The course starts out just like the previous variant, with Big Ben to your left. Right after the start, you sent straight into St James's Park, where there is a lot of off-road, and there is a few Chain Chomps present. Buckingham Palace can be seen in the distance as well. You then take a long turn down through a red pathway, where you will bypass the Admiralty Arch, and take a left up onto some stairs. Players will then take a few more turns, where some Barrels are present, all before jumping off a ramp toward Trafalgar Square. You will then go across the Waterloo Bridge, into a right turn, a straightaway, then another right turn that takes you toward the finish line.

London Loop 3 [ ]

Unlike the other variants, this variant has you facing the opposite direction, away from St James's Park. Racers start by going through a small portion of London Loop 2 backwards, though it ends after the racers bypass the Waterloo Bridge. The race continues into a new section that is right next to the River Thames, before heading up towards a small U-turn into the Tower Bridge, where on the second lap it will gain a glider ramp . The racers will then go through the section with the Chain Chomp from London Loop 1 in reverse, where they will then bypass the Leadenhall Market instead of going inside. Players will then drive past The Walkie-Talkie, and into another path besides the River Thames, where afterwards they will drive by the roundabout and take a long left turn towards the finish.

Mario Kart 8 Deluxe [ ]

London Loop reappears in Mario Kart 8 Deluxe as part of Wave 3 in the Booster Course Pass DLC. The course has received substantial visual and texture enhancements, along with the sky now being overcast. The track now has integrated variants for each lap, much like other city tracks in this game, although many paths that went unused previously are utilized in this version, especially on the third lap. The London Eye also moves now, unlike its Mario Kart Tour appearances.

The first lap plays out much like the first variant, with you facing the St James's Park, and proceeding right just after the start. The roundabout shortly after the start is now completely open, as opposed to its original versions. After a few turns, you will reach the Leadenhall Market, where just like Tour Paris Promenade and Tour New York Minute , both paths are now opened up, with the path going inside the Market being slower, and the one around being faster, though the former will grant Item Boxes . The rest of the lap plays out just like London Loop 1, with you going around the Chain Chomp and going over the Tower Bridge.

The second lap is much like London Loop 2, with you going into St James's Park, and racing around the Chain Chomp, though one of the Chain Chomps has been moved to the turn just before the stairs. Barrels that were present in the section before the ramp have been removed. The lap then concludes after going over the Waterloo Bridge and traveling through the last turns before the finish line.

The third lap is a unique combination of London Loop 2 and London Loop 3's reverse variant. Players will once again drive through St James's Park, although now the Chain Chomp present in that section will break loose, and will now roam around much like how they do in DS Peach Gardens , which was also in the same wave of DLC as this course. Once exiting St James's Park, players will race by where the Chain Chomp before the stairs once was, who has freed himself also and has gone under the Admiralty Arch and is pacing around the Charing Cross. After racers pass by the Charing Cross, they will go down and ride beside the River Thames, where another unchained Chain Chomp can be seen swimming in the river. You then go back up to where the giant right turn is, where the Chain Chomp on that turn has broken loose too. After navigating through the Chain Chomp, players will go over the London Bridge once again, where they then take a 180 degree right turn back down beside the River Thames. They will then take a left back up to a straightaway we see shortly after the start of London Loop 3, though in reverse, which then leads into a right turn before the finish.

Trivia! [ ]

  • The Leadenhall Market has a second path that leads deeper into it during the first lap of the course's Booster Course Pass incarnation. If the racers go down this path, they will be counted out of bounds. This is similar to what happens when the racers try to follow the highway on Mushroom City in Mario Kart: Double Dash!! .
  • London Loop is the third Tour city course in the Mario Kart 8 Deluxe Booster Course Pass to utilize a reverse variant of a route, the others being Tour Paris Promenade (Paris Promenade 2; second lap) and Tour Sydney Sprint (Sydney Sprint 1; final lap). It would later be followed by Amsterdam Drift (Amsterdam Drift 2; eastern half of Amsterdam Drift 3).
  • Paris Promenade 's first lap amalgamates all three routes.
  • The first lap of Rome Avanti has both sides of la Piazza del Campidóglio accessible; Rome Avanti 1 originally blocked off this Piazza's western half.
  • Berlin Byways does not count due to Berlin Byways "2" technically being that track's first route.
  • Los Ángeles Laps actually has a single lap that amalgamates all three routes , despite the course's name, so that technically does not count.
  • This is the only Tour city course in Mario Kart 8 Deluxe to lack a Glide Panel .
  • London Loop is the first city course in the Mario Kart 8 Deluxe Booster Course Pass to have multiple paths, roads or exits that haven't been used in Mario Kart Tour (due to the aforementioned shortcut outside the Leadenhall Market on the first lap and London Loop 3R being rerouted through the Admiralty Arch). It would later be followed by Berlin Byways (The south path at the intersection just to the west of the Brandenburg Gate is used to transition to the final lap.).
  • The course's music is a reference to British rock and the "British Invasion" as it heavily utilizes electric guitars for the main melody.

Tour London Loop

London Loop is a race course in Mario Kart Tour . It is named after and inspired by London , England, and makes its debut in the city’s namesake tour, the London Tour . Currently, London Loop has three routes, London Loop , London Loop 2 and London Loop 3 , each route has their own R, T and R/T variants. The second route made its debut in the Baby Rosalina Tour due to London being the home of Sherlock Holmes , a detective referenced by Baby Rosalina (Detective)'s outfit, while the third route debuted in the 2021 Halloween Tour .

The first route of this course is a favorite of Red Koopa (Freerunning) , Daisy (Holiday Cheer) , Luigi (Classic) , Peach (Wedding) , and Dixie Kong . The second route is a favorite of Baby Rosalina (Detective) , Mario (SNES) , Mario (Racing) , Mario (Golf) , King Boo (Gold) , Kamek , Waluigi (Vampire) , Dr. Bowser , and the Donkey Kong and Wario Mii Racing Suits . The third route is a favorite of Birdo (Black) , Daisy (Holiday Cheer) , Fire Rosalina , Mario (Baseball) , Luigi (Golf) , Dr. Mario , Cat Mario , Waluigi (Vampire) , and the Gold Mii Racing Suit .

London Loop appears as the first course of the Rock Cup in the Mario Kart 8 Deluxe – Booster Course Pass .

Mario Kart Tour

Course layouts.

London Loop's course layout in relation to its other layouts

London Loop

The course begins to the right of Big Ben , followed by a gradual right next to a double-decker bus. The road then weaves its way around Nelson's Column , then makes another gradual right through Charing Cross and a part of Trafalgar Square before making a sharp left at St Paul's Cathedral . The player then reaches Leadenhall Market , which they exit after making a single slight right. After another sharp right with a Chain Chomp in a green space in front of the Tower of London , the player crosses Tower Bridge , then takes another sharp right to bypass City Hall and The Shard with the London Eye in the background. After a left sigmoid curve, the player returns to the finish line.

London Loop 2

The course begins to the right of the Big Ben on Westminster Bridge . Players take a slight right to enter the green space in front of Buckingham Palace , a few Chain Chomps are located in the green space, one in the very center, and one outside the palace. Racers drive down a long street shortly afterwards, driving past the British Museum , eventually leading to a ramp with The Shard visible in the far background. Racers take a right to Trafalgar Square , before eventually passing the London Eye . A U-bend to the right is taken, which leads racers back on to Westminster Bridge, before arriving at the finish line.

London Loop 3

The course starts on the Westminster Bridge but faces away from Big Ben , the opposite direction of London Loop and London Loop 2 . Racers take a left turn and travel past the London Eye , before taking a right by the River Thames to bypass The Walkie-Talkie and the City Hall . Two boats can be seen floating on the river. Shortly after, the racers must take a U-bend to the left to cross Tower Bridge . A wide bend to the left around the green space of the Tower of London follows, with a Chain Chomp in the center. Players drive back to The Walkie-Talkie before taking a right to access a path besides the River Thames. After driving below a bridge, the player takes one last left to reach the finishing line, passing Big Ben.

Mario Kart 8 Deluxe

London Loop appears in Mario Kart 8 Deluxe as part of the third wave of the Booster Course Pass downloadable content. It is the first course of the Rock Cup . It has received significant visual upgrades compared to its appearance in Mario Kart Tour . Additionally, the course's music has been fitted with much more percussion compared to the original.

This iteration of the course is a combined and expanded version of the three routes from Mario Kart Tour , with a lap being dedicated to each route. Racers begin on Westminster Bridge by Big Ben, before taking the first London Loop route for Lap 1. There are almost no modifications made to the route's layout, with the exception of a new fork in the road, where racers can opt to drive on a road to the right of Leadenhall Market, instead of driving through it. Lap 2 takes racers round London Loop 2, which takes racers round Buckingham Palace, the British Museum and the bridge next to the London Eye. Lap 3 is ____.

Like the rest of the third wave, a snippet of London Loop's music was found in the game's files in v2.1.0, when Wave 2's content was added. This course being positioned in the Rock Cup may be a reference to the course's music, which is based on British rock music from the 1960s and 1970s. It is also one of two courses in the third wave to utilize rock music for its theme, alongside 3DS Rock Rock Mountain . Both of these courses are in the Rock Cup.

London Loop is one of three Mario Kart Tour courses in the wave overall, alongside Tour Berlin Byways and Merry Mountain . It is the only one that is not in the Moon Cup .

Mario Kart

London Loop 1 is a race track that comes from Mario Kart Tour . Hence its name, it is the first layout of the London Loop course, which takes place in London, England.

  • 4 References
  • 6 External links
  • 7 Navigation

London Loop 1's focus is on the more metropolitan areas in London. The racers start by taking a right turn off the Westminster Bridge, where they will encounter a roundabout. After this, they take a left turn followed by a wide right curve. This is followed by a left turn. Afterwards, the racers will make a right curve through the Leadenhall Market, with an unused left path being blocked off by a fence. After the racers get through the market, they make a slight left and then a sharp right around a grassy path where a Chain Chomp resides. This area is followed by a drawbridge similar to the one in DS Delfino Square . After the racers get through this section, they make a 90-degree right turn to stay on the road, going past the London City Hall. (There is another road that is blocked off but could otherwise be accessed via a sharper right turn; this belongs to London Loop 3 .) This is followed by a straightaway where the racers have a view of a Ferris wheel called the "London Eye," and a monument called "The Shard." The racers will find another 90-degree left turn, followed by a right turn not long after to get back onto the Westminster Bridge, where the starting line awaits.

Mario Kart 8 has this layout for the first lap of London Loop . In this version, racers can perform jump boosts off the centre roundabout while going through this area. Arrow Fields replace the fences, as the racers would go through London Loop 2 and London Loop 3 later. Additionally, while no fence blocks off the left path in the Leadenhall Market, if the racers drive down this path, they will go out-of-bounds when they get far enough down the path, similarly to what happens if they decide to continue down the highway in Mushroom City from Mario Kart: Double Dash!! .

London Tour

  • View history

The London Tour was the sixth tour of Mario Kart Tour, which began on December 4, 2019 and ended on December 17, 2019. Reflecting its theme, London Loop was introduced as a new course, and a variant of Waluigi in a bus driver outfit was introduced. Due to this tour also taking place close to Christmas, a variant of Daisy in a Christmas outfit also appeared as a spotlight character, and like the 2019 Winter Tour, festive trees were added on all courses featured; hitting one with an item during a race would grant "Happy Holidays!" bonus points. From this tour, the tier cap has been increased from tier 20 to tier 40. The menu's background featured the Big Ben as the landmark for this tour.

This was the first tour to not feature any new retro courses.
